Transaction 62e760edeca898ee66195a7c1c27ad38b297ecc98d702a0a59c9b2aa5a350abd
1 Input
1 Output
-
62e760edeca898ee66195a7c1c27ad38b297ecc98d702a0a59c9b2aa5a350abd:0
- value
- 28722
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e8016579a8c7288e752b706f17c47c05778066a OP_EQUALVERIFY OP_CHECKSIG
- address
- 1B5Gmm9cXyUcrtghi2SuwGCSTea5wF4og2